How to Pick a Hammock Chair for Your Deck, Porch, or Patio
Like a porch swing, you attach the hammock chair to an overhead support. Inside, this would mean hanging the chair from one of the crossbeams of your house or porch. Outside, this would mean hanging the chair from a trick branch of a strong tree or the crossbeam of a covered deck.
If you would rather not install a hook in an overhead support, or if you don’t have an available tree, you might consider purchasing or building a stand for your hammock chair. Usually these stands are made of thick tubes of metal welded together for their strength and their ability to hold large amounts of weight. Whether you buy online, or from your local home improvement center, you can always find an appropriate stand to purchase in combination with your chair.
Styles of Hammock Chairs
Hammock chairs are available in a wide variety of styles. Not only are there versions that look like suspended chairs, but there are also versions with suspended footrests, too. In essence, they create the impression of a floating chaise lounge. This way you can truly relax while floating just inches above the ground!
Hammock chairs are usually made of either woven yarn or canvas and wood. Woven yarn versions tend to be available in white or off-white colors, but the tie-dyed look is also quite popular. Woven yarn versions tend to be very soft and comfortable, creating a “womb-like†enclosure around you.
Alternatively, there are models that are a combination of canvas and wood. Wood is used in areas of the chair that connect to the suspension rope and canvas is used in the areas where your body rests. These canvas and wood models are usually available in solid colors like dark blue, hunter green, and beige.
